Vendor note for the weekly sync: the Gatecount turnstile counters at Brindlemoor Arena are still under-reporting on rainy match days — vendor Pivotrail says it's a sensor firmware thing and a patch lands next sprint. We've asked for loaner units in the meantime. If anyone hits count discrepancies before then, ping their support inbox directly.

billing contact of bawep-tajeg = tamath.silion.fraok@olvarqsoft.local

// USER_SPLIT_CUTOVER_PHASE
//
// Controls which phase of the Marrowstack user-module extraction is
// live. Phase 1 mirrors writes to the new Personel service; phase 2
// reads from it behind a shadow check; phase 3 retires the monolith
// path entirely. If you are on call and see auth drift, drop this
// back one phase — it is safe and reversible. Do not skip phases
// forward. Every change ships with a verification run, and its token
// is recorded immediately below.

session token of tagug-bahip = htk3_cd9

TICKET: Driver-assignment heuristic in Routefall is double-booking drivers during the Larkspur depot's shift overlap. Root cause appears to be the proximity score ignoring active-assignment state. Patch is staged behind the haul_assign_v2 flag; canary in the Westbrim region only. Do not enable globally until sign-off. Rollback: flip flag off, restart the matcher pods. If assignments stall past 10 minutes, page the dispatch channel. Sign-off required before tonight's batch from the person named below.

signatory, fahag-bawep: Weneth Belwyn Kasath Ulaeth

# Settings for the Pondermetrics aggregation sidecar.
# Support team: this sidecar batches metrics every 30 seconds and
# flushes them to the central rollup database. If flushes fail,
# check network reachability first, then credentials. Adjust the
# batch interval only after consulting the capacity sheet. The
# sidecar reads its target database from the connection string below.

replica DSN, bagaf-bagep: mssql://praion_svc:7RJjXrE@db-3c46.halixcorp.internal:5432/zorix